Hot Stone Massage

Hot stone massage is a therapeutic technique that involves the use of heated stones to enhance the benefits of a traditional massage. Smooth, flat stones, typically made of basalt, a type of volcanic rock, are heated to a comfortable temperature and placed on specific areas of the body. During a hot stone massage, the therapist may also hold the stones and use them to apply gentle pressure and perform massage strokes. The combination of heat and massage helps to relax muscles, improve blood circulation, and promote deep relaxation.

How Does Hot Stone Massage Work?

  1. Stone Placement & Warming
    Heated basalt stones (50 °C / 122 °F, adjusted to your comfort) are placed along the spine, shoulders, hands, or legs. The steady warmth penetrates deep into muscle fibers, melting tension from within.
  2. Stone‑Assisted Massage
    The therapist glides oiled stones over your muscles using long, flowing strokes (effleurage) and gentle kneading (petrissage). The heat softens tissue, allowing deeper—but still comfortable—pressure.
  3. Circulation Boost & Detox
    Warmth dilates blood vessels, increasing circulation and lymph flow. This accelerates delivery of oxygen and nutrients while helping flush metabolic waste.

Health Benefits of Hot Stone Massage

Deep Muscle Relaxation – Heat eases stubborn knots faster than hand pressure alone.
Improved Blood & Lymph Circulation – Promotes nutrient delivery and toxin removal, aiding recovery.
Reduced Stress & Anxiety – Warmth triggers the parasympathetic “rest‑and‑digest” response.
Enhanced Flexibility & Range of Motion – Loosened muscles move more freely, reducing stiffness.
Pain Relief – Beneficial for chronic back, neck, or arthritic pain by decreasing muscle spasms and inflammation.

Who Can Benefit from Hot Stone Massage

✔️ Office workers or athletes with chronic muscle tightness
✔️ Individuals seeking profound relaxation and stress relief
✔️ People with poor circulation or cold extremities
✔️ Clients dealing with mild arthritis or fibromyalgia discomfort
✔️ Anyone wanting a luxurious spa experience that goes beyond a standard massage

Not recommended for individuals with heat sensitivity, uncontrolled diabetes, open wounds, or certain cardiovascular conditions—please consult your healthcare provider first.
